The IdeaExchange is where you can share ideas with the Trailblazer Community and Salesforce Product Managers. Use your voice to shape Salesforce products by posting and upvoting ideas throughout the year and prioritizing top ideas three times a year. During each 2-week Prioritization cycle — typically in January, May, and September — we give anyone with a Trailblazer.me profile 100 virtual coins to allocate to the ideas you want to see on the product roadmaps. Then, we use the results to determine which new features to build for upcoming releases.
More than 6,000 of you told us which ideas were your favorites on the list in January 2021. High-fives to everyone who participated! Here’s a look at the winning ideas you’ll see delivered in future releases.
1. Platform winner: Persistent filters on related lists
Admins can configure and add filters to related lists in the Lightning App Builder. Provides the ability to add multiple related lists of the same object to your page. Estimated GA Release: Spring ’22.

2. Platform winner: Support mass operations for picklist values in setup
Users will be able to update the setup UI to allow mass operations for picklist values such as activate, deactivate, delete, and replace. Estimated GA Release: Summer ’22.

3. Service winner: Web-to-flow
Supports attachments for Web-to-Case with the flexibility to adapt it for other service objects or customer-specific flows. Estimated GA Release: Summer ’22.

4. Sales winner: Additional Opportunity Forecast Category
Enables additional Forecast Category on the Opportunity object and allows editing of Forecast Category labels. This Forecast Category would be included in Forecasting rollups. Estimated GA Release: Summer ’22.

5. Nonprofit winner: Provide an indicator of a “bad” address on the Contact and Address record in NPSP
Provides the ability to track a “bad” address on the Address record and have that update the Contact record to keep the two aligned. Estimated GA Release: Winter ’22.
